Renault's sub-brand Alpine has made waves with the release of the Alpine A290, a sporty electric vehicle based on the Renault 5 E-Tech platform. Available in four exciting variants, the A290 offers a blend of performance, style, and innovation that sets it apart in the EV market. Alpine A290 GT: The Entry-Level Powerhouse

The Alpine A290 GT, the base model of the series, is priced at €38,700. Despite being the entry-level option, it packs a punch with a 130 kW motor that delivers 300 Nm of torque. The 52 kWh battery pack ensures a range of up to 380 km according to WLTP standards. One of the standout features is the Formula 1-inspired "OV" button on the steering wheel, designed for quick overtakes, adding a sporty edge to the driving experience.

Key features of the A290 GT include:

  • Michelin Sport EV tires
  • 19-inch alloy wheels
  • Nappa leather steering wheel
  • Heated front seats
  • Tinted windows
  • Automatic air conditioning
  • Ambient lighting

Alpine A290 GT Premium: Enhanced Aesthetics

Priced at €41,700, the Alpine A290 GT Premium offers the same powertrain and battery pack as the GT but adds a two-tone paint job with a black roof and a matte blue roofline. Additionally, it features Brembo brake calipers in the iconic Alpine Blue color, enhancing both its aesthetic appeal and braking performance.


Alpine A290 GT Performance: Power Boost

For those seeking more power, the Alpine A290 GT Performance variant is available at €41,900. This model upgrades to a 160 kW motor while maintaining the same torque and battery capacity as the previous versions. The GT Performance also includes red Brembo brake calipers and Michelin Pilot Sport 5 tires, ensuring superior handling and braking capabilities.


Alpine A290 GTS: The Best of Both Worlds

The top-tier Alpine A290 GTS combines the powerful 160 kW motor of the GT Performance with the premium features of the GT Premium. Priced at €44,700, this variant offers the ultimate driving experience with enhanced performance and luxurious features.


Limited Edition: Alpine A290 Premiere Edition

In addition to the main variants, Alpine is launching a limited A290 Premiere Edition for €46,200. This exclusive model comes in four distinct versions:

  • Black Pearl bodywork: Premiere Edition
  • Pearlescent White two-tone paint job: Premiere Edition Beta
  • Bleue Premiere Edition
  • Grise Premiere Edition

Only 1,995 units of the Premiere Edition will be produced, commemorating the year Alpine was founded.

Availability and Rebates

The Alpine A290 is now available in Germany and France, with potential buyers in France eligible for a €4,000 rebate. This rebate makes the A290 even more appealing to those looking for a stylish and powerful EV.
